Since the release of Attack of the Mutants 0.4, I've teamed up with my good friend Devin923 on a little side project. There's still a little work to do before an full release, but this is a Non-interactive Demo/Sampler of our project.

This is a Stepmania style game, with all original code and graphics.
The game will support ".SM" and ".DWI" step files, as this demo currently runs from a ".SM".

Unfortunatly no release date yet, but we're working hard on it.
We were talking about the idea of incorperating a step editor into the game just the other day in fact. It probably won't be until a featured release is out before we begin that. Until then, it currently supports Stepmania files, with planned DWI file support also, so any step editor for those would make a compatible song file for PSP Revolution also =)
